rcIpv6StaticRoutePreference

Module: RC-IPV6-MIB

OID (symbolic): RC-IPV6-MIB::rcIpv6StaticRoutePreference

OID (numeric): 1.3.6.1.4.1.2272.1.62.1.1.6.1.7

Node type: OBJECT-TYPE

Type: INTEGER

Access: read-create

Description: Used to indicate the route preference of this entry. If there are more than one route that can be used to forward IP traffic, the route that has a highest preference will be used instead of a lower preference one. The higher the number, the higher the preference.

What is rcIpv6StaticRoutePreference?

Sets this static route's preference, used to pick among multiple routes to the same destination; higher numbers win. An admin raises the preference on the route that should be favored when several static or dynamic paths exist to the same network.
